Overview
The Wunder Audio CM67 is a large diaphragm tube condenser microphone patterned after the classic Neumann U 67. The CM67 uses a K67-style capsule, NOS EF86 tube, and custom-wound output transformer manufactured by AMI. As in the original U 67, the CM67's output transformer is specially wound to attenuate the capsule's inherent high frequency rise.
Whereas the U 67 had 3 selectable polar patterns on the headbasket of the mic, the CM67 has 9 selectable patterns located on the power supply.
